While I'm definitely not a spokesperson for Detroit, and I don't think it's a great place to vacation, I definitely don't think it's as big of a shit hole as it had been. They're trying to build it up.

For instance,

The Detroit Institute of the Arts just got fully renovated.

The Detroit Science Centre also went through MAJOR renovations and reopened in 2001.

The Henry Ford Museum and Greenfield Village ALSO went through renovations in recent years, expanding the Ford Rouge Factory Tour, an IMAX, amusement park rides, Greenfield Village (set in America's past), the Henry Ford Museum and Benson Ford Researh Center.

The Detroit Zoo isn't too bad either.

Downtown Detroit has really improved, ever since the superbowl and baseball allstar game, new stadiums for the Tigers and the Lions... Fox Theater, great concerts at Filmore and St. Andrews...

Not to mention DEMF....

Woodward is all cleaned up, nice, no more empty stores or bums...

It's turning around I hope...

OBVIOUSLY the hoods are ghetto...
